Many studies have proposed that induction of EMT is the primary mechanism by which epithelial cancer cells acquire malignant phenotypes that promote metastasis. Drug development targeting the activation of EMT in cancer cells has thus become an aim of pharmaceutical companies. Small molecules that are able to inhibit TGF-β induced EMT are under development. Interestingly, only ZEB1, but not Snail or Twist, conferred radioresist-ance on MCF7 cells even without induc-ing EMT.16 These results suggest that it is a specific EMT regulator, ZEB1, but not EMT itself, that induces radioresistance. WebEpithelial–mesenchymal transition (EMT) is a process whereby epithelial cells are transcriptionally reprogrammed, resulting in decreased adhesion and enhanced migration or invasion. EMT occurs during different stages of embryonic development, including gastrulation and neural crest cell delamination, and is induced by a panel of specific ...

Web8 nov. 2024 · EMT in cancer entails the molecular reprogramming and phenotypic changes that characterize the conversion of immobile cancer epithelial cells to motile mesenchymal cells. YY1 has been demonstrated to induce EMT of cancer cells, having potential as a novel prognostic biomarker for EMT and/or therapeutic target for prevention of … WebEMT is an important biological process in the progression of malignant tumors. It cannot only enhance the ability of tumor cells to invade and metastasize [ 6 ], but also grant them stem cells properties [ 7, 8 ]. During the malignancy progression, tumor cells tend to develop resistance characteristics [ 9, 10 ].
